Use a stud finder to locate the edges of the stud. Use of an edge-to-edge stud finder is highly recommended. 

Based on their edges, draw a vertical line down the stud’s center. Measure 4.8" (122 mm) left or right from stud's 

center to determine center of display mounting plate. Place wall arm (

A

) on wall as template, level, and mark the 

center of two mounting holes. Top mounting hole will be 6.66" above the center of display mounting plate as shown 

in figure 1.1.
Drill two 5/32" dia. holes to a minimum depth of 2.5". Secure wall arm (

A

) to wall with two wood screws (

C

) as 

shown in figure 1.2. For cable management option, install cable anchor (

I

) to bottom mounting hole with wood 

screw (

C

). 

NOTE:

 Be sure arrow is pointing up when mounting wall arm (

A

) to wall as shown in figure 1.1. Level, 

then tighten all fasteners.
Insert two fastener caps (

H

) into wall plate mounting holes.

Installation to Single Wood Stud Wall

•  Installer must verify that the supporting surface will safely support the combined load of the equipment and all 

attached hardware and components.

•  Tighten wood screws so that wall plate is firmly attached, but do not overtighten. Overtightening can damage the 

screws, greatly reducing their holding power.

•  Never tighten in excess of 80 in. • lb (9 N.M.).
•  Make sure that mounting screws are anchored into the center of the stud. The use of an "edge to edge" stud finder 

is highly recommended.

•  Hardware provided is for attachment of mount through standard thickness drywall or plaster into wood studs. 

Installers are responsible to provide hardware for other types of mounting situations.
